Testimonial: Brett

I met Brett just about nine years ago when I got out of prison.  At that time, he was House Manager at the Clean and Sober House where I lived, and what a manager he was!  Brett’s story is not like many I have encountered.  The crossroads between life and death is paved in hopelessness and despair that can lead us to two different choices – do what it takes to live or do what it takes to die.  Brett made his decision.  After a night of drinking, and an argument that got physical with the mother of his son, the two left Brett.  Hopelessly alone in the darkest time of his life, Brett turned the gas stove on high, turned on all the burners, and waited to drift off into never-ending slumber.  There was a knock on the door from the neighborhood postman – it awoke Brett. In the same motion that he sat up in bed, he reached for his morning smoke.  At the ripe ole age of 23, Brett Hillman was not expected to live.  He was burned over 98% of his body, not to mention had been blown out of his house and into the neighbor’s back yard.  Close to 20 more years of drug abuse, and a life scared in ways I could never imagine, Brett lives today!

Almost two years ago an article was written about two men From Truly motivated that saved two people from a burning car – Brett was one of the men.  Last week after church was over Brett had kids in tow – interested, Carmin asked me about it.  “They’re foster kids that he has been bringing to church with him for the last month”  I replied.  Feeling led, Brett has taken a role in this foster family’s life and spends a good amount of time fixing up the property and mentoring the kids.  Kenny G is our House #3 Manager where Brett lives.  Kenny has been undergoing Hepatitis C treatment and Brett has not missed an appointment with Kenny so far.  For a man not expected to be alive, he is the driver of the Recovery Racing car, appropriately numbered 3D (third day).  Ninety-eight percent of Brett’s body is scared from the burns, 100% of his soul is saved, and never have I seen a man smile so big after not completing a race!  Brett has in every sense of the word, risen from the ashes and is now Truly Motivated!
